Why Test a Package?
The main objective of Package Testing is to:
- Optimize the performance of the entire package system.
- Find a balance between the package cost and product protection
- Ensure the product is free from damage
- Make decisions about the best materials to use
- Reduce packaging waste
- Reduce overall supply chain costs
- Environmental benefits – an optimized package has a smaller carbon footprint

Package Testing Process
Ideally packaging should be part of the product design function. By incorporating changes into the design of a product to make it more rugged then less packaging would be needed. However, the reality is the final product design is ready for production and needs a package. Either way the process of optimizing a package system is the same.
- Determine the fragility of the product
- Evaluate the performance of the proposed or current package system
- Review the test results and determine if any package or product design changes are necessary
- Retest if major design changes were necessary

Background
What is a Package System?
Most products are overpackaged! An optimized package system balances the ruggedness of the product with just enough packaging to provide protection from the point of manufacture to the point of end use. There is a synergy between the product and the package when a package system is properly designed. The basic elements of a package system are:- The product
- Some type of protection
- An exterior container
